Minna is a city in the Middle Belt of Nigeria. It is the capital city of Niger State and administrative centre of the Chanchaga Local Government Area (LGA).
Chanchaga LGA has a population of 122 980 (1975), 143 896 (1991), 202 151 (2006), 346 700 (2022). Area of LGA: 79.87 km².
Population of the city Minna within the boundaries of continuous development: 86 576 (1975), 189 191 (1991), 348 788 (2006). Area: 112.1 km².
